A doctor from Derry/Londonderry has been suspended from practising for 18 months following complaints about comments she made about the Covid-19 vaccination programme.
Dr Anne McCloskey, a former Aontú councillor, expressed concerns in a social media video about young people and the vaccine.
That led to a number of complaints being made about her conduct.
